## Runbook — Incremental Rebuild Pipeline (Stavemill)

Scope: delta rebuilds only; full rebuilds are a separate runbook. The rebuild worker reads the changed-paths queue, renders affected pages, and pushes artifacts to the edge cache. All calls to the internal manifest service are authenticated and logged. No anonymous access paths exist. The worker authenticates with the manifest-service key shown below.

app token of fajop-fahif = qvz4-AnML

# Flaglight Rollouts — Approvals

Quick version for on-call: any rollout touching more than 5% of traffic needs an approval in Flaglight before the ramp continues. Kill switches don't need approval — just flip them and note it in the incident channel. Scheduled ramps pause automatically if error budget burns hot. If you're stuck at 2 a.m. with a pending approval, there's one person authorized to override, and that's the approver below.

account owner for tagep-bafof: Norael Gilax Juleth

Audit item 14: Driver-assignment heuristic (Cartwheel Dispatch, Ostermill region). Verify that the proximity-weighted scoring in the Cartwheel assignment engine matches the documented spec, that tie-breaking favors idle time rather than tenure, and that overrides logged by dispatchers are retained for 90 days. Support staff should confirm the audit log export runs nightly and flag any gaps to the review board. Evidence must be attached before closing. Accountability for this item sits with the individual named below.

named custodian: Quenix Oliix

Runbook: Tilecart Prefetcher — Queue Backlog

Symptom: prefetch queue depth above 50k; map tiles load slowly in the Harbinder app. Check worker pod count first; scale to 8 if below. If backlog persists, pause low-priority regions via the admin toggle. Never clear the queue outright. Escalation contacts and detailed steps are on this internal page:

wiki page, kahog-hahig: https://vault.zemvargrid.internal/display/deploy/repo/settings/merge_requests/job/settings/6f3b933774dbc5320a4daa18